The CNR and AlmavivA group establish a Company for innovation and research in ICT

 

 

An important initiative for technological research and development was announced today at the FORUM PA Conference & Exhibition, by the Italian National Research Center, CNR, and the AlmavivA Group, a leading IT and contact center company.
 
The agreement concluded between the CNR and ALMAVIVA provides for the establishment of a joint company for creating an Italian Center of Excellence.
 
The objectives of this Center of Excellence will be to conduct the research and development activities needed to create new software or organizational solutions and to develop cutting-edge services for the ICT industry, and systems of integrated services for (central and local) Government, but also targeting public and private-sector parties operating in the strategic sectors of the country.
 
The CNR-ALMAVIVA Center of Excellence aims at developing innovatory projects in strategic sectors, such as energy, the environment and land management, culture and tourism, the health and transport sectors, by supporting and integrating highly qualified professional resources and competencies.

 

The new company, over which the ALMAVIVA Group will have a majority control, is an example of public-private partnership aimed at market-oriented research, through the normal channels of commercialization or through participation in public tendering at national and international level.
 
The agreement concluded by the CNR and the ALMAVIVA Group provides for the participation of other public and private, Italian and foreign, partners in the industries concerned, and the “La Sapienza” University of Rome has already declared its intention to join
